1. Install "R-discretization.noarch" package
This tutorial shows how to install R-discretization.noarch on Fedora 38
$
sudo dnf update
Copied
$
sudo dnf install
R-discretization.noarch
Copied
2. Uninstall "R-discretization.noarch" package
This guide let you learn how to uninstall R-discretization.noarch on Fedora 38:
$
sudo dnf remove
R-discretization.noarch
Copied
$
sudo dnf autoremove
Copied
3. Information about the R-discretization.noarch package on Fedora 38
Last metadata expiration check: 4:11:03 ago on Sat Mar 16 22:59:57 2024.
Available Packages
Name : R-discretization
Version : 1.0.1.1
Release : 2.fc38
Architecture : noarch
Size : 129 k
Source : R-discretization-1.0.1.1-2.fc38.src.rpm
Repository : updates
Summary : Data Preprocessing, Discretization for Classification
URL : https://CRAN.R-project.org/package=discretization
License : GPL-2.0-or-later
Description : A collection of supervised discretization algorithms. It can also
: be grouped in terms of top-down or bottom-up, implementing
: the discretization algorithms.
